We have always used Murray Hill for our town car service. We have been extremely satisfied with them. They are more than accomodating and always willing make an extra effort for you. Last year I ended up in the hospital due to a kidney stone attack. This was on the same day we were to fly out. We did not know if I would be staying the night at the hospital or not. When DH called and explained to them about our sitation they were so understanding and willing to help out anyway they could. They had their driver pick us up at the hospital and he took us to a pharmacy to get my medication. This was way out of thier way. They never charged us anything extra. The driver also helped us once we got to the airport with check in as I was in a wheelchair (due to medication). He spent approx. 3 hours with us from the time he picked us up at the hospital. I cant say enough about Murray Hill. Not every company can have a crew of perfect drivers. What makes a company is the people who you deal with at the other end of the phone.
